Address 24.99994677 RITO

BE4Cdmb6Diu8d8czySCGZ2Y3GBwV53W5bB

Confirmed

Total Received24.99994677 RITO
Total Sent0 RITO
Final Balance24.99994677 RITO
No. Transactions1

Transactions

BE4Cdmb6Diu8d8czySCGZ2Y3GBwV53W5bB24.99994677 RITO ×
BFUzQfLVFEPBvWaEqf4Vi971Lx1tjSfosF3167.24914441 RITO
BLK3LUdXJ4NRcLB2Fb65C39TXTBpsKHNa81807.75085559 RITO
Fee: 0.00005323 RITO
2799685 Confirmations4999.99994677 RITO